Iconic Bayern Munich Jerseys in Champions League Finals

1974 European Cup Final – The Birth of Greatness

Bayern Munich’s all-red jersey in the 1974 European Cup final against Atlético Madrid marked the start of their European dominance. This classic shirt represented the beginning of Bayern’s three consecutive European Cup triumphs.

2001 Champions League Final – Redemption in Red

After years of heartbreak, Bayern finally lifted the Champions League trophy in 2001 wearing their sleek red Adidas kit with Opel as the sponsor. The jersey is forever associated with Oliver Kahn’s heroics and Bayern’s victory over Valencia on penalties.

2013 Champions League Final – Wembley Glory

The 2013 all-red jersey with white stripes became iconic after Bayern defeated Borussia Dortmund 2-1 at Wembley. This kit symbolized the peak of Bayern’s dominance under Jupp Heynckes, completing a historic treble.

2020 Champions League Final – The Modern Classic

In Lisbon, Bayern’s dark red Adidas jersey with subtle diamond patterns saw them defeat Paris Saint-Germain 1-0. This victory under Hansi Flick added another star to their European legacy, making the jersey instantly memorable.


Iconic Bayern Munich Jerseys in Domestic Cup Finals

1986 DFB-Pokal Triumph

The white and red striped jersey worn in the 1986 DFB-Pokal final showcased Bayern’s dominance in German football. Its retro design still remains popular among fans.

2006 DFB-Pokal Final – Classic Red with T-Mobile

The 2006 kit with T-Mobile sponsorship became memorable when Bayern secured a domestic double, highlighting their consistent success in German football.

2019 DFB-Pokal Final – A Modern Touch

In 2019, Bayern lifted the Pokal in their striking red home kit with subtle horizontal stripes. This jersey captured the balance between modern design and tradition.
